Overview Chinvas Gold 75mg/10mg/75mg Capsule
CardioGuard 75mg/10mg/75mg capsules help prevent heart attacks. This multi-component medication inhibits blood clot formation and lowers elevated cholesterol and triglyceride levels. Take CardioGuard regularly with food, at the same time each day, as directed by your physician. Maintain consistent dosing intervals to ensure effectiveness. Treatment duration and dosage are individualized. Complete the prescribed course, even if you feel improved. Lifestyle modifications, such as a low-fat diet, regular exercise, and smoking cessation, can enhance the medication's efficacy. Common side effects include stomach upset, indigestion, easy bruising, and epistaxis. Increased bleeding risk necessitates caution with sharp objects. Report muscle pain or weakness, jaundice, or dark urine to your doctor immediately. Alcohol consumption is generally discouraged during treatment. Inform your doctor of any kidney or liver conditions, pregnancy, pregnancy plans, or breastfeeding before starting CardioGuard. Always disclose all other medications you are taking, as interactions are possible.

S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Consuming alcohol while taking Chinvas Gold 75mg/10mg/75mg Capsules is inadvisable.
PregnancyUNSAFE
The use of Chinvas Gold 75mg/10mg/75mg capsules is strongly contraindicated during pregnancy. Pregnant women should consult their physician; research in animal models and human studies reveals considerable risk of harm to the fetus.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Chinvas Gold 75mg/10mg/75mg capsules while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Scant evidence from human studies indicates potential transfer to bre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Chinvas Gold 75mg/10mg/75mg capsules might cause drowsiness, blurred vision, or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with kidney impairment should use Chinvas Gold 75mg/10mg/75mg capsules c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Severe kidney disease contraindicates the use of Chinvas Gold 75mg/10mg/75mg capsules; physician consultation is advised.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should use Chinvas Gold 75mg/10mg/75mg capsules c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Consult a physician before use. The medication is contraindicated in individuals with severe or active liver disease.
What if you forget to take Chinvas Gold 75mg/10mg/75mg Capsule :
Should you forget a Chinvas Gold 75mg/10mg/75mg Capsule, take it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ed one and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
